Georgian 18ct Gold & Black Enamel Mourning Ring set with a Cushion Cut Diamond with Locket Inside the Shank

937U
600 Admirers
Written by Olly Gerrish

An unusual 18ct gold and black enamel mourning ring that was made in 1837 in London.  It has been claw set with an old cushion cut diamond that weighs just over three quarters of a carat. Inside the shank is a tiny glazed locket that would have held a lock of hair. Nowadays these early mourning rings can be worn as stylish dress rings. This ring cannot be sized.
